Learning Support
Support for learners who have additional needs is a high priority at Yaldhurst Tōtara Tūkaha.
Our learning support programmes are overseen by a SENCo (Special Education Needs Coordinator) and a Learning Support Coordinator and include support for:
Literacy - Reading/Writing
Mathematics
English Language Learners
Neurodiverse Learners
Gifted & Talented Learners
Behaviour
High Health Needs
Social Skills (via Lego Therapy)
We use a multifaceted approach to meet the needs of learners with additional needs including:
In-class support from the teacher, in addition to normal classroom programmes
Support from a teaching assistant
In class
Small group
Individual
Additional resources for parents to use at home
Referrals to outside agencies for example:
Resource Teachers of Learning and Behaviour
Ministry of Education (e.g. Speech Language Therapists, Occupational Therapists)
Blind Low Vision New Zealand
We are also happy to support parents who seek advice from GPs, Pediatricians, and other specialists by completing forms and providing supporting information.
